About this property
3 Gowbarrow Cottages - End Terrace with lovely garden
Situated on the northern shores of Ullswater in the hamlet of Watermillock, No 3 Gowbarrow Cottages is one of three stone-built cottages dating back to 1922. They were formerly used as accommodation for staff working at the nearby Leeming House (now a hotel). Each has a pretty garden to the front, which offers great views of the fells.
No 3 is the end terrace cottage, which spans two floors. The ground floor comprises a fully-equipped kitchen at the back of the building, with modern appliances, including the all-important dishwasher (who wants to do the dishes on holiday, right?).
To the front of the building is the open-plan living room and dining room, a brilliant space for family or friends to gather for a meal or perhaps to relax in front of the roaring wood-burning fire while watching a film on Netflix. The views of the garden and the fells from the living room area are wonderful. Upstairs are the three bedrooms: One king-size double and two twin bedrooms.
There is lots to do in the Ullswater area; nearby is Aira Force, a special series of waterfalls accessed via a walking trail that continues to Gowbarrow Fell. On the lakeshore is Airaforce Jetty; from here, you can hop in board one of the Ullswater Steamers and sail north to Pooley Bridge, where you'll find a great choice of pubs, cafes, and a few shops, or south to Glenridding, which also offers a good choice of places to eat.
Penrith and Keswick are within easy reach if you fancy exploring a bit further afield. These are much larger towns, and here you will find lots of shops, restaurants, and a few supermarkets.
Overall, Gowbarrow Cottages offers great accommodation in a fantastic location! This property can be rented alongside No 2 Gowbarrow Cottages, located next door and sleeping six guests - perfect for a holiday with friends or family while maintaining an element of privacy.
